Pentax - FA 50mm 1.4 is not working in AF mode

Hi,

I have been using Pentax - FA 50mm 1.4 lens with pentax k5. Last week I used a manual lens for short film shoot so I changed the aperture ring setting and AF/MF swtich near the lens.

But when I tried to use FA 50mm lens again by having the original settings , the lens' auto focus is not working in any of the modes.

Could someone please help me on this ?

I've had this happen with my single FA style lens (a Sigma). It was not dirty contacts. It took a few twists of the lens locked in the mount before it finally worked. My suspicion is the AF screwdrive was not properly aligning between the lens and the body. If there is even a slight misalignment, the body's male part of the drive doesn't fully extend into the lens.

Slide the diopter setting over the viewfinder to match your eyesight. It sits just under the rubber that surrounds the viewfinder (where you stick your eye), looks like a straight serrated piece of black plastic and slides left or right to adjust the diopter setting.
